LABELHOOD opens its first menswear store in China

On 10th January, LABELHOOD, a Chinese concept store and incubator for Chinese fashion designers, unveiled its first menswear space, and also kicked off a range of initiatives for the Chinese New Year.

Located at Julu Road in Shanghai, LABELHOOD MEN’s carries established men’s favourites like Feng Chen Wang, Xander Zhou, and Private Policy, alongside other domestic street style names. A LABELHOOD X Converse Water-Tiger limited edition collection is also available in the store during the festive season.

LABELHOOD also opened LABELHOOD BOX, a pop-up event space set to become the “New Year’s goods store”, delivering Spring Festival couplets, red pockets, stickers and other New Year items.

This year, LABELHOOD takes Chinese customs as inspiration and invites photographer Xian Tou Nv to shoot its lookbook. Continuing the project “LABELHOOD Family Portrait” launched in 2021, LABELHOOD invites customers to bring their relatives and friends to take a family portrait from 10th January to 23rd January.

In addition to this brand activation, LABELHOOD, together with designer brands THE FLOCKS, M ESSENTIAL, SAMUEL GUÌ YANG, and creative studio CONTINEW STUDIO, launched a series of Lunar New Year collaborations.

The exclusive co-branded products include THE FLOCKS hand-knitted sweater with tiger pattern; bracelet series of gold ornaments with hand-knitting craftsmanship. Fusing modern and classic style, M ESSENTIAL and SAMUEL GUÌ YANG launch collaboration series products of the down vest and retro Chinese jacket respectively. The millennium necklace and hairpin of LABELHOOD x CONTINEW by TysGrocery, infuses youthful memories.

Founded in 2009 by Tasha Liu, LABELHOOD is a platform for emerging designers in China. It aims to connect creative designers with young Chinese customers. Since its inception, LABELHOOD has witnessed the birth and growth of 95 percent of Chinese designers, and has built long-term and close partnership with them. LABELHOOD provides holistic services for brands, from fashion show to brand operations, and approaches consumers through omni-channel stores including both online and offline. In addition to its flagship store in Shanghai, LABELHOOD opened its first store outside Shanghai, in Shenzhen, in December 2021.

Established in 2016 and as part of the Shanghai Fashion Week, LABELHOOD’s Avant-garde Fashion & Art Festival aims to discover new Chinese design talents, showcasing the Chinese design through catwalks, shows, exhibitions and other fashion release. It has become a major window for the global fashion world to take a peek at avant-garde fashion in China.
